Slab construction services involve creating a solid, flat concrete foundation that serves as the base for various types of buildings and structures. This process typically includes preparing the site, setting up formwork, pouring concrete, and finishing the surface to ensure stability and durability. Homeowners may need slab construction when building new homes, adding extensions, or replacing existing foundations that have become unstable over time. It provides a level, sturdy platform that supports the weight of the entire structure and helps prevent issues caused by shifting or settling soil.

One of the primary problems that slab construction helps address is foundation instability. Over time, so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ction can lead to cracks, uneven floors, or even structural damage. A properly installed concrete slab can help mitigate these issues by offering a stable base that resists shifting and settling. Additionally, slab foundations are often more cost-effective and quicker to install compared to other foundation types, making them a practical choice for many residential properties in areas like Thousand Oaks, CA.

This construction method is commonly used in a variety of properties, including single-family homes, townhouses, and small commercial buildings. It is especially popular in regions where the ground is relatively stable and suitable for slab foundations. Homeowners considering a new build or those needing foundation repairs might find slab construction services to be a suitable solution. The flat, continuous surface also simplifies interior flooring installation, which can be a benefit for homeowners planning to finish basements or add new rooms.

Homeowners who notice signs of foundation problems-such as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don’t close properly-may need to explore slab construction or repair options. Additionally, properties with poor drainage or soil issues might benefit from a new concrete slab to improve stability and prevent future problems. Local contractors can assess the property’s specific needs and recommend whether slab construction is the best approach to ensure a solid, long-lasting foundation for the home or building.

The overview below groups typical Slab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Thousand Oaks,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or slab repairs in the Thousand Oaks area gener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or crack filling projects f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the extent of the damage.

Moderate Repairs - larger fixes such as partial replacements or leveling often c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for homeowners addressing uneven or damaged sections of their slabs.

Full Replacement - complete slab replacements in the region typically range from $4,000 to $8,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Fewer projects reach into the higher end of this range, which usually involves extensive work or custom features.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- larger, more complex slab construction projects can exceed $10,000, especially for custom designs or integrated features. These are less common but handled by local contractors for high-end residential or commercial need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of structures can be built with slab construction? Local contractors can create various structures such as foundations, floors, driveways, and patios using slab construction methods tailored to specific needs.

Is slab construction suitable for residential properties? Yes, many residential projects in Thousand Oaks utilize slab construction for durable and stable flooring and foundation applications.

What materials are commonly used in slab construction? Concrete is the primary material used, often reinforced with steel rebar or wire mesh to enhance strength and longevity.

Can slab construction be customized for different design requirements? Absolutely, local service providers can adapt slab designs to accommodate specific load requirements, finishes, and site conditions.

What are common challenges associated with slab construction? Issues such as uneven settling, cracking, or improper curing can occur if not properly managed by experienced contractors in the area.
